简要总结
This is a retrospective, case-control exploratory study designed to evaluate the diagnostic accuracy of a novel panel of circulating blood biomarkers in differentiating lung cancer patients from healthy individuals. A total of 120 participants will be recruited, including 70 lung cancer patients (both treatment-naive and undergoing therapy) and 50 healthy volunteers. Blood samples will be analyzed using immunoassay to quantify biomarker levels, which will be processed through a clinical inference tool (VarSee) to generate diagnostic scores. The study aims to assess sensitivity, specificity, predictive values, and AUC-ROC of individual and combined biomarkers. This research intends to offer a non-invasive, cost-effective alternative to current diagnostic modalities like LDCT for early lung cancer detection in high-risk populations.

结局指标
主要结局
To identify the panel of most sensitive and specific biomarkers amongst the 12 candidate protein biomarkers that can yield a sensitivity of more than 90%.
时间窗: At the baseline
To assess the sensitivity, specificity, positive predictive value, negative predictive value, and area under the receiver operating characteristic curve (AUC-ROC) of the biomarker panel for lung cancer diagnosis.
时间窗: At the baseline
To compare the diagnostic performance of individual biomarkers within the shortlisted panel and compare them with the entire panel.
时间窗: At the baseline
次要结局
- To assess the correlation between biomarker levels and tumor characteristics, such as tumor size, histological subtype, or stage of lung cancer.(At the baseline)
